One of the most frequent issues that can arise with uPVC windows is that they become difficult to open or lock.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ism is stiff or jammed. If this is the case, an easy solution is to apply graphite powder or machine oil to make sure that the lock's handle is lubricated and the lock mechanism. This will allow the mechanism to free up and allow the window or door to function normal again.

The hinges can be stiff or stuck. This is usually caused by grit and dust that build up on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ges using oil or grease is the solution. A poor lubricant could damage the hinges and make them inoperable.

Repairs to Stained Glass

Stained glass windows are found in churches, homes and other structures. They can add visual interest, privacy and light to a space. However, they are quite fragile and need to be carefully maintained to keep them in good condition. Even with the best care, stained and leaded glass windows can deteriorate over time due to age and exposure to the elements and weather elements. This can cause cracks, fade, and water leakage. It is important to find a local expert to restore your stained or stained window to its original splendor.

The average cost to repair c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The cost will vary depending on the solution that is needed to fix the problem. A professional might use copper foil or epoxy edge-gluing to repair the broken glass. They can also relead lead cames and reseal stained glass. There are many options each having their own pros and cons. The choice of the best option will be determined by the size of the crack, its location and the kind of material used in the production of the glass.

Leaded glass cracks can be caused by thermal expansion and contraction, building movements, or simply normal wear and tear. Over time, the cracks could grow and cause more problems. A crack across an important element or on the face of stained glass panels must be repaired as soon as is possible to prevent further enlargement and damage. In the past, this was accomplished by cutting the "Dutchman's" lead flange onto the crack. This method was not a great solution, and now there are more effective methods to repair these types of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a skilled art that can come in many forms. It could be as simple as fixing cracks, or as complex as restoring a whole stained glass window or door panel to its original state. In general, the cost for a complete restoration is more expensive than an easy repair. This is because the work involves cleaning and removing damaged or soiled glass, tightening the lead cames, sealing and re-tying the cement, and replacing any missing pieces of stained glass.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ping prevents water and air from entering homes through the gaps around doors and windows. It is a crucial element of home maintenance that could save money on costs for energy and repairs that are costly. It also makes homes more comfortable. However the materials used in this seal will degrade as time passes due to wear and tear, making it necessary to replace them from time to time.

You can tell whether your weather stripping has been damaged by noticing a damp spot after washing the windows, a whistling sound while driving or a draft you feel in front of the door that is closed. These are all good indicators that it's time to locate a Tasker who offers repair for weatherstripping near me.

Taskers can use a variety of weatherstripping materials to seal your windows and doors. Foam tapes can be made of closed or open cell foam. They come in different dimensions, widths, and thicknesses. These are easy-to-install and can be easily cut with scissors. Felt strips are also affordable and usually last for a year or two. They can be cut to size using scissors, and then attach them to the frame of your door, hinge side, or sliding window using staples, glue or UPVC Window Repairs Near Me tacks. Metal or vinyl V strips are a bit more difficult to install, but can be nailed along the window jamb.
